There are other options in the Pathfinder tool panel These options allow you to adjust different combinations, these are the precision and the division and contour control: Precision In the case of Less rear - plan, this removes any excess on the object behind, on top or in front. Outline: This tool can be compared to the division, only that the division is independent line segments. Cut: Like an inverted cookie cutter, this tool works, using the top shape to cut out the others.

The stacking order of shapes is also ignored. This tool does not combine objects with the same colors, but removes strokes from objects.Ĭombine: In this tool compared to the previous one, apart from cutting, there is something extra which is to combine hidden objects of the same color. Cut, merge, cutĬut: This removes the parts of the shapes that are hidden or on top. You can also ungroup objects and move them using the tool. This tool is perhaps the most widely used, as it is used to cut the design into the desired pieces to separate them where the shapes are covered, but in this case the color of the original objects is not changed.Īfter performing the division, use the tool Selection of with friends ou Direct selection to move the remaining pieces independently.
